PRODUCT INFORMATION


Linden blossom is one of the most popular remedies in folk medicine in different countries. It is used as a strong diaphoretic, anti-inflammatory, diuretic, sedative, anticonvulsant and analgesic. Decoction or infusion of linden flowers is used for colds, headaches, seizures. Gargle is made for tonsillitis, sore throat and inflammatory processes in the oral cavity.

How to use - Linden color
Infusion: 1 tablespoon finely chopped linden blossoms per 250 ml of boiling water. After about 20 minutes, strain the infusion and drink hot.

For external use, prepare a decoction of 100 g of linden blossom and 2 liters of water.


Gargar:
20 g of lime blossom per 250 ml of boiling water, and in the warm decoction can be added 1 teaspoon of baking soda.
